Output 7e4f9373e486496bd13b13b366fba0a08d8bfcbe542a8a40c6202579f0f255b5:0

value
22274
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abd237186a0bbaa6a1cb2e8ddb3cb13c012425f8 OP_EQUAL
address
3HMXJMbyzSB9nAQauVDEzGbTWw4rtYk3Nf
transaction
7e4f9373e486496bd13b13b366fba0a08d8bfcbe542a8a40c6202579f0f255b5
confirmations
150941
spent
true